Traveling from Evans Head to Launceston requires a combination of air or road and sea transport. The most practical method is flying from Ballina Byron Gateway Airport to Launceston via Sydney or Melbourne. Alternatively, you can drive to Melbourne and take the Spirit of Tasmania ferry to Devonport, then drive to Launceston.
Total Distance: 1800 km (including ferry); 1300 km straight-line air distance.
